How Do Search Warrants Work in Arizona? Under the Arizona Revised Statutes (ARS) 13-3911, a search warrant is an order issued on behalf of the State of Arizona that allows a peace officer to search persons, personal property, and other items described in the statute. A search warrant may be served by any peace officer but by no other person except in aid of an officer engaging in service of the warrant. Search Warrants. §§ 13-3911 to 13-3925. Upon expiration of the five-day period, the warrant is void unless the time is extended by a judge, justice of the peace or magistrate.
